Brief summary

The effects on brain perfusion of the two currently vasopressors used to treat accidental hypotension occurring during carotid surgery (i.e. ephedrine and phenylephrine) is not known, but a disadvantage to use phenylephrine is suspected, due to its mechanism of action and according to published reports

Detailed description

This is a randomised trial comparing ephedrine and phenylephrine as used for accidental hypotension occurring during carotid surgery, on cerebral perfusion, assessed by near-infrared spectroscopy (NIRS).

Inclusion criteria

* Age over 18 ASA score I-III Planned carotid endarteriectomy under general anaesthesia Hypotension defined as SAP \< 90 mm Hg during general anaesthesia Informed consent to the trial Protected by the French health welfare

Exclusion criteria

* Emergency surgery Cardiac arrythmia Pregnancy or breastfeeding Allergy to the tested treatment Allergy to hydroxyethylstarch Allergy to the glue of the NIRS's electrodes Current medication: MAOI, intranasal vasopressors
